gcloud iam workload-identity-pools namespaces update

NAME
gcloud iam workload-identity-pools namespaces update - update workload identity pool namespace
SYNOPSIS
gcloud iam workload-identity-pools namespaces update(NAMESPACE :--location=LOCATION--workload-identity-pool=WORKLOAD_IDENTITY_POOL)[--async][--description=DESCRIPTION][--disabled][G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G]
DESCRIPTION
Update workload identity pool namespace.
EXAMPLES
The following command updates the workload identity pool namespace with the IDmy-namespace:
gcloudiamworkload-identity-poolsnamespacesupdatemy-namespace--location="global"--workload-identity-pool="my-workload-identity-pool"--description="My namespace description"--disabled
PO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S
Workload identity pool namespace resource - The workload identity pool namespaceto update. The arguments in this group can be used to specify the attributes ofthis resource. (NOTE) Some attributes are not given arguments in this group butcan be set in other ways.

To set theproject attribute:

  • provide the argumentnamespace on the command line with a fullyspecified name;
  • provide the argument--project on the command line;
  • set the propertycore/project.

This must be specified.

NAMESPACE
ID of the workload identity pool namespace or fully qualified identifier for theworkload identity pool namespace.

To set thenamespace attribute:

  • provide the argumentnamespace on the command line.

This positional argument must be specified if any of the other arguments in thisgroup are specified.

--location=LOCATION
The location name.

To set thelocation attribute:

  • provide the argumentnamespace on the command line with a fullyspecified name;
  • provide the argument--location on the command line.
--workload-identity-pool=WORKLOAD_IDENTITY_POOL
The ID to use for the pool, which becomes the final component of the resourcename. This value should be 4-32 characters, and may contain the characters[a-z0-9-]. The prefixgcp- is reserved for use by Google, and maynot be specified.To set theworkload-identity-pool attribute:
  • provide the argumentnamespace on the command line with a fullyspecified name;
  • provide the argument--workload-identity-pool on the command line.
FLAGS
--async
Return immediately, without waiting for the operation in progress to complete.
--description=DESCRIPTION
A description of the namespace.
--disabled
Whether the namespace is disabled. If disabled, credentials may no longer beissued for identities in this namespace. Existing credentials may continue to beaccepted until they expire.
